HOW YOU’LL SHINE

The Food & Beverage Supervisor / Event Coordinator is responsible for overseeing the Front of House (FOH) team within Beaches Restaurant and Bar, ensuring exceptional service standards and smooth daily operations. This dual-role position also involves proactively seeking and securing conference and event bookings through in-person sales calls, telephone outreach, and on-site guest relations activities.
This role will be full-time with 38 hours per week guaranteed for the successful applicant.

Responsibilities include, but are not limited to:

  • Act as the main point of contact for all venue enquiries, bookings, and co-ordination
  • Liaise with clients to understand their event requirements and develop tailored event plans
  • Coordinate all logistical elements of events including staffing, catering, equipment and vendor management
  • Ensure the venue is set up and presented to the highest standards for each event
  • Monitor budgets and provide regular progress updates to clients
  • Identify opportunities to enhance the guest experience and make recommendations for venue improvements
  • Maintain a list of suppliers to support the delivery of large events eg, conferences and weddings.
  • Support the wider team with various administrative and operational tasks as needed
  • Be creative in finding unique opportunities and experiences to showcase Club Wyndham as a premier function space to maximise our venue hire and food and beverage sales.
  • Promote our venues at local tourism engagement opportunities and attend trade events.
  • Gather post event feedback for continual business improvement.
  • Manage restaurant reservations and respond to customer inquiries
  • Ensure the highest level of visitor satisfaction and managing the FOH team to ensure smooth running of daily operations
  • Managing opening and closing tasks for the restaurant, inclusive of End-Of-Day banking
  • Contribute to content creation for social media.
  • Comply with organisational policies and procedures including work health and safety, workplace diversity and fair work practices.
  • This position requires the ability to work flexible hours, including some after-hours and weekend work.
